Filter by:The purpose of this study is to evaluate clinical outcomes and adverse events of salvage treatment for locoregional recurrence of breast cancer. The main questions it aims to answer are: - Clinical outcomes after salvage treatment for locoregional recurrence - Adverse events and quality of life after salvage treatment for locoregional recurrence - Patient characteristics and treatment specifics which are related to the clinical outcomes and/or adverse events - Molecular signature associated with treatment resistance Participants will be assessed by multi-dimensional methods during and after radiation therapy: - Assessment for the disease status (disease-free or recurrence) including physical and radiologic examination - Assessment for the adverse events according to CTCAE version 5.0 - Assessment for the molecular signature using residual tissue after pathologic diagnosis - Assessment for the quality of life using questionnaires (BREAST-Q)
The primary purpose of the present study is to apply MOST methodology to determine which types of social support and mindfulness training intervention components optimally increase MVPA adoption and maintenance in Breast Cancer Survivors (BCS) in a 24-week intervention with a 48-week follow-up. The researchers will also examine the effects of changes in MVPA on symptom burden, time spent in intensities of other activities (i.e. light and sedentary), and sleep quality and duration. Aim 1: To identify which components from four mHealth components under consideration for inclusion meaningfully contribute to improvements in MVPA at 24 and 48 weeks. Aim 2: To examine how changes in MVPA, as a result of the 4 components, may influence additional health behaviors and outcomes including: a) symptom burden (i.e. fatigue, depression, anxiety); b) time spent i n other activity intensities (i.e. light, sedentary time); and c) sleep duration and quality. Aim 3: To examine potential mediators (i.e. adherence, psychosocial factors such as post-traumatic growth, self-compassion, self-efficacy, and goal-setting) and moderators (i.e., age, time since diagnosis) of the four intervention components on MVPA.

Due to well-proven survival benefit, paclitaxel and other taxane-based chemotherapies are first-line agents for both the adjuvant and neoadjuvant treatment of early stage breast cancer. Chemotherapy-induced peripheral neuropathy (CIPN) is a frequent and disabling side effect of taxane anticancer agents. No established strategy exists for CIPN prevention. This study is designed to assess the efficacy and safety of cryotherapy for the prevention of paclitaxel-induced peripheral neuropathy in patients with breast cancer in a prospective randomized controlled trial.

Background: Nearly 30,000 Mexican women develop breast cancer annually. These patients frequently present multiple unmet supportive care needs. In high-income settings, incorporating electronic patient-reported outcomes (ePROs) into cancer care has demonstrated potential for increasing patient-centred care and reducing unmet needs. No such ePRO interventions have been implemented in Mexico. The objectives of this study are (I) to design a two-component intervention for monitoring ePROs among breast cancer patients using a responsive digital application and proactive follow-up by nurses, (II) to perform intervention pilot testing of the study materials, and (III) to conduct the clinical trial to assess usability and effectiveness of the intervention. Methods. The investigators designed a two-component intervention for women receiving breast cancer treatment: a responsive web application for monitoring ePROs and clinical algorithms guiding proactive follow-up by nurses. The investigators will conduct a pilot test of the intervention with 50 breast cancer patients for six weeks to assess the feasibility and inform intervention adaptations. After that, the investigators will conduct a parallel arm randomized controlled trial assigning 205 patients each to intervention and control in one of Mexico's largest public oncology hospitals. The intervention will be provided for six months, with additional three months of post-intervention observation. The control group will receive usual healthcare and a list of information sources on relevant breast cancer topics. Women diagnosed with stages I, II, or III breast cancer who initiate chemo and/or radiotherapy will be invited to participate. The study outcomes will include supportive care needs, quality of life, use of emergency services and unscheduled hospitalizations, the usability of the ePRO App, and adherence to the intervention. Information on the outcomes will be obtained through web-based self-administered questionnaires collected at baseline, 1, 3, 6, and 9 months.

The aim of this observational study is to translate the MAP-BC Evaluation Tool into Turkish by adapting it to Turkish society and to conduct a validity and reliability study in women who have received breast cancer treatment. The main questions it aims to answer are: - Are the same researcher's MAP-BC Evaluation Tool results similar at intervals to detect myofascial adhesions in breast cancer patients in Turkish population? - Are the different researchers' MAP-BC Evaluation Tool results similar to detect myofascial adhesions in breast cancer patients in Turkish population? - After comparing the results of Turkish version of both The Patient and Observer Scar Assessment Scale Observer Subscale and MAP-BC Evaluation Tool, is there a sufficient correlation between them?
The goal of this multicentric randomized controlled clinical trial is to test the role of mobile medical application (APP) on adjuvant therapy compliance and quality of life (QoL) in patients with early breast cancer. Participants assigned to the Ruijin Breast Cancer APP (RJBC-APP) group can receive treatment reminders, matters needing attention as well as science knowledge and they can communicate with the medical staff during adjuvant treatments while follow-up can only be conducted in outpatient clinic for those in the Control group.
In Ireland, over 3,000 patients are diagnosed with breast cancer annually, and 1 in 9 Irish women will be diagnosed with breast cancer in their lifetime. There is evidence that female breast cancer survivors are more likely to die of cardiovascular disease than their age-matched counterparts. This research is focused on evaluating pathways for identifying, managing, and overcoming side effects of cancer therapies that can negatively impact quality-of-life and overall outcomes for women during and after cancer treatment. The Cardio-oncology research team at GUH plan to capitalize on their expertise in both cancer care and cardiology to develop a care pathway for cancer patients who are at increased risk of developing heart disease.
